History reference:
The Syrian pound, sometimes the currency of Syria, is issued by the Central Bank of Syria. In 1920, the Syrian Arab Kingdom was created, but the independent state was only a few months old, after whi...ch its territory was occupied by the French army. In this regard, the Egyptian pound was replaced by the Syrian pound, which was pegged to the French franc at a ratio of 1:20 (1 franc to 20 Syrian pounds). In 1926, the French mandated territory was divided into Lebanon and Syria and the Bank of Syria was renamed the Bank of Syria and Lebanon. History reference:
The monetary unit of Morocco is the Moroccan dirham. The history of the national currency of Morocco is as interesting as the historical path of the kingdom itself. Despite the fact that the current ...currency in the country began to be used relatively recently, the history of the monetary system in this country is very old. Until 1921, the Moroccan rial was used in monetary circulation in Morocco. After 1921, the Moroccan rial is replaced by the Moroccan franc at the rate of 1 rial = 5 francs. In 1956, France recognized the independence of Morocco and reunified with Spanish Morocco, as a result of which the Spanish peseta was introduced into the money circulation in the ratio of 10 francs = 1 peseta. In 1960, the Moroccan dirham was introduced, consisting of 100 francs, and in 1974 the franc was replaced by a centime.
